1. The Essence of Chicken Road

Chicken Road is a crash‑style casino game where a plucky chicken darts across a traffic‑filled road, and every successful step bumps the multiplier higher.

Players place a bet, choose a difficulty level, and then decide when to cash out before the chicken gets fried by a hidden trap—manhole covers or ovens that can instantly end the round.

2. How the Game Unfolds

The gameplay loop is simple yet engaging:

  • Betting Phase – Set your stake and pick a difficulty level (Easy to Hardcore).
  • Crossing Phase – The chicken hops forward step by step across a grid of hidden obstacles.
  • Decision Phase – After each step you may choose to keep going or cash out.
  • Resolution Phase – If you cash out before the chicken hits a trap you win your multiplier; if not, you lose everything.
